Meganisi is (despite the name!) a fairly small island close to Lefkada. A little gem, in fact. Its few roads have been largely laid under asphalt even here, but there is hardly any traffic.

Selected walks: For walks on the island, see Walks in Lefkada and Meganisi by Lance Chilton (referred to as "/Chilton/") and Lefkada on Foot by Lida Out.
•1 SPILIÁ - ÁG. IOÁNNIS - SPARTOHÓRI (my total time 2h23; 352a 282d; net walking time 1h34): This is /Chilton/'s walk 6. My time includes a swim at the decent beach at Ág. Ioánnis. An easy stroll this, but mostly on asphalt unfortunately.
